Spinach Dal (పాలకూర పప్పు, கீரை பருப்பு, पालक दाल, ಪಳಕುರ ಪಪ್ಪು) is a delicious heartening dal using spinach greens – a classic Andhra pappu kura. Regional Dish : Andhra Pradesh; Tamilnadu; Karnataka; South India.
Cuisine Style : Andhra | Cooking Time 30 minutes | Take with rice or chapati | Type Curry | Shelf Life : 1day | Quantity :8 Servings.
Appx. Nutritional values :calculated for 1 serving(1/2 cup)
Calories (119 Kcal), Carbohydrates (10.9 g), Protein (4.8 g), Fat (7.4 g).
Ingredients :
- Palak 1 bunch (pluck the leaves and wash them and cut it )
- Toor dal ( kandipappu ) 1 cup
- Onions (small) 2(chopped)
- Green chillies 2
- Turmeric Powder pinch
- Oil 1 tbs
- Salt to taste
- Mustard seeds 1 tbs
- Cumin seeds 1 tbs
- Garlic cloves 2 crushed
- Red chillies 1 or 2 broken
- Curry leaves 5
- Tamarind Paste 4 to 5 tbs
Method :
- Wash and pressure cook dal,palak,tamarind,chopped onions,green chillies,turmeric together with 3 cups of water till 3 whistles .
- When the pressure is released,remove the lid add salt .
- Heat oil in a Pan add crushed garlic cloves,mustard seeds,jeera,red chillies,curry leaves and fry them to turn brown .
- Now add dal to this and cook in low heat with lid covered for 5 minutes.
- Serve hot with rice,ghee and mango pickle.
